# Break-Glass Access: Export Timezone Service

The Quillbrook export pipeline normalizes all report timestamps to UTC before applying the tenant's display offset. If the offset table in Fennwick DB becomes unreachable, exports silently fall back to UTC, which reviewers should treat as an incident. Break-glass access to the offset admin console is reserved for on-call leads and is logged to the Harrowgate audit stream. After confirming the incident ticket, unlock the console with the recovery passphrase that follows below.

vault phrase of kawep-bajog = novath-normir-istwyn-druok-zorok-eliok-novmir-quenvan-gilys

KEY CEREMONY CHECKLIST — step 4 (newbies, read this twice!)

Before rotating keys for Fargo, our shipping-fee rules engine, make sure the rules snapshot is frozen — otherwise mid-rotation fee changes get lost. Check the Breezeway console shows "snapshot locked," then grab a witness. When the unseal prompt appears, type the recovery passphrase given just below.

strongbox words: ulamir-ulaix

## Runbook: ProctorQueue Account Recovery

Plugin authors integrating with the Vexalume ProctorQueue must never attempt recovery on a candidate's behalf mid-exam. If a proctor account is locked while sessions are queued, pause intake, verify the operator's identity against the shift roster, and drain active exams gracefully. Once verification succeeds, restore queue access using the recovery passphrase shown below.

vault phrase of kafog-tafof = istir-sorion-fenir-eliiel-fraath-gilax-nordor